- Frame
- 300 Series Alpha Aluminum, tapered head tube, Internal cable routing, 3S chain keeper, T47 BB, rack and fender mounts, integrated frame bag mounts, flat mount disc, 142x12mm thru axle
- Fork
- Checkpoint carbon, tapered carbon steerer, rack mounts, fender mounts, flat-mount disc, 12x100mm thru axle
- Handlebars
- Size: 49 Bontrager Elite Gravel, 38 cm width - Size: 52 Bontrager Elite Gravel, 40 cm width
Size: 54, 56 Bontrager Elite Gravel, 42 cm width - Size: 58, 61 Bontrager Elite Gravel, 44 cm width - Stem
- Bontrager Elite, 31.8 mm, Blendr-compatible, 7-degree
- Crankset
- Size: 49 SRAM Apex 1, 40T, DUB Wide, 165 mm length - Size: 52 SRAM Apex 1, 40T, DUB Wide, 170 mm length
Size: 54, 56 SRAM Apex 1, 40T, DUB Wide, 172.5 mm length - Size: 58, 61 SRAM Apex 1, 40T, DUB Wide, 175 mm length - Shift levers
- SRAM Apex, 12-speed
- Rear derailleur
- SRAM Apex XPLR eTap AXS, 44T max cog
- Cassette
- SRAM XG-1230, 11-44, 12-speed
- Brakes
- SRAM Apex hydraulic disc, flat mount
- Rims
- Bontrager Paradigm, Tubeless Ready, 24-hole, 21 mm width, Presta valve
- Tyres
- Bontrager GR1 Team Issue, Tubeless Ready, Inner Strength casing, aramid bead, 120 tpi, 700 x 40 c
- Weight
- 56 - 9.75 kg / 21.5 lbs (with TLR sealant, no tubes)
